G2i Logo

G2i

Software Engineer, AI (TypeScript)

Sorry, this job was removed at 06:21 a.m. (MST) on Tuesday, Aug 05, 2025
In-Office or Remote
207 Locations
In-Office or Remote
207 Locations

Similar Jobs

6 Days Ago
Easy Apply
Remote
United States
Easy Apply
Senior level
Senior level
Database • Analytics
The Senior Full Stack Engineer will develop AI/ML features for ClickHouse Cloud, integrating AI capabilities and building user-friendly interfaces.
Top Skills: AWSAzureDockerGCPGoJavaScriptKubernetesPythonReactTypescript
4 Days Ago
Easy Apply
Remote
USA
Easy Apply
Mid level
Mid level
Artificial Intelligence • Information Technology • Internet of Things
As an AI Tutor - TypeScript, you'll review AI-generated TypeScript code, solve development challenges, and provide guidance on type safety and best practices.
Top Skills: AngularJavaScriptNode.jsReactTypescript
12 Minutes Ago
Remote
United States
Senior level
Senior level
Software
Develop and optimize machine learning models for data extraction from tax documents, collaborate on software integration, and mentor junior team members.
Top Skills: HuggingfacePythonPyTorchScikit-LearnSpacy

Software Engineer, AI — Code Evaluation & Training (Remote)

List of accepted countries and locations

Help train large-language models (LLMs) to write production-grade code across a wide range of programming languages:

  • Compare & rank multiple code snippets, explaining which is best and why.

  • Repair & refactor AI-generated code for correctness, efficiency, and style.

  • Inject feedback (ratings, edits, test results) into the RLHF pipeline and keep it running smoothly.
    End result: the model learns to propose, critique, and improve code the way you do.

RLHF in one line
Generate code ➜ expert engineers rank, edit, and justify ➜ convert that feedback into reward signals ➜ reinforcement learning tunes the model toward code you’d actually ship.

What You’ll Need
  • 3+ years of professional software engineering experience in TypeScript
    (Constraint programming experience is a bonus, but not required)

  • Strong code-review instincts—you can spot logic errors, performance traps, and security issues quickly.

  • Extreme attention to detail and excellent written communication skills.
    Much of this role involves explaining why one approach is better than another. This cannot be overstated.

  • You enjoy reading documentation and language specs and thrive in an asynchronous, low-oversight environment.

What You Don’t Need
  • No prior RLHF (Reinforcement Learning with Human Feedback) or AI training experience.

  • No deep machine learning knowledge. If you can review and critique code clearly, we’ll teach you the rest.

Tech Stack

We are looking for engineers with a strong command of TypeScript.

Logistics
  • Location: Fully remote — work from anywhere

  • Compensation: From $30/hr to $70/hr, depending on location and seniority

  • Hours: Minimum 15 hrs/week, up to 40 hrs/week available

  • Engagement: 1099 contract

Straightforward impact, zero fluff. If this sounds like a fit, apply here!

What you need to know about the Calgary Tech Scene

Employees can spend up to one-third of their life at work, so choosing the right company is crucial, not just for the job itself but for the company culture as well. While startups often offer dynamic culture and growth opportunities, large corporations provide benefits like career development and networking, especially appealing to recent graduates. Fortunately, Calgary stands out as a hub for both, recognized as one of Startup Genome's Top 100 Emerging Ecosystems, while also playing host to a number of multinational enterprises. In Calgary, job seekers can find a wide range of opportunities.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account